R语言数据可视化:如何进行数据探索性分析?
在当今大数据时代,数据可视化成为了数据分析的重要手段。R语言作为一种功能强大的统计分析软件,其数据可视化功能尤为突出。那么,如何利用R语言进行数据探索性分析呢?本文将为您详细介绍。
一、R语言数据可视化概述
R语言拥有丰富的数据可视化包,如ggplot2、plotly、leaflet等,可以满足不同需求的数据可视化。通过R语言进行数据可视化,可以帮助我们更好地理解数据,发现数据中的规律和异常。
二、数据探索性分析的基本步骤
数据导入:首先,我们需要将数据导入R语言。R语言支持多种数据格式的导入,如CSV、Excel、数据库等。
数据清洗:数据清洗是数据探索性分析的重要环节。在这一步,我们需要检查数据是否存在缺失值、异常值等,并进行相应的处理。
数据转换:根据分析需求,可能需要对数据进行转换,如对数值进行标准化、对类别进行编码等。
数据可视化:通过R语言的数据可视化包,我们可以绘制各种图表,如散点图、柱状图、折线图、箱线图等,直观地展示数据特征。
数据分析:在数据可视化的基础上,我们可以进一步分析数据,如计算均值、方差、相关性等统计量,挖掘数据中的规律。
三、R语言数据可视化案例分析
案例一:ggplot2包绘制散点图
library(ggplot2)
data(mpg) # 使用内置数据集mpg
ggplot(mpg, aes(displ, hwy)) + geom_point()
以上代码将绘制mpg数据集中汽车排量和油耗之间的散点图。
案例二:plotly包绘制交互式图表
library(plotly)
data(mpg)
p <- ggplot(mpg, aes(displ, hwy)) + geom_point()
plyr::ggplotly(p)
以上代码将ggplot2绘制的散点图转换为plotly的交互式图表,用户可以缩放、平移和选择数据点。
四、R语言数据可视化技巧
选择合适的图表类型:根据数据特征和分析需求,选择合适的图表类型,如散点图、柱状图、折线图等。
调整图表参数:通过调整图表参数,如颜色、字体、标签等,使图表更美观、易懂。
使用主题:R语言提供多种主题,可以快速美化图表。
交互式图表:使用plotly等包,可以创建交互式图表,方便用户进行探索性分析。
可视化工具:除了R语言,还有其他可视化工具,如Tableau、Power BI等,可以根据实际需求选择。
总之,R语言数据可视化在数据探索性分析中发挥着重要作用。通过掌握R语言数据可视化的方法和技巧,我们可以更好地理解数据,发现数据中的规律和异常,为决策提供有力支持。
猜你喜欢:应用性能管理